Sinapaldehyde glucoside

Base Information Edit
  • Chemical Name:Sinapaldehyde glucoside
  • CAS No.:154461-65-1
  • Molecular Formula:C17H22O9
  • Molecular Weight:370.356
  • Hs Code.:
  • Mol file:154461-65-1.mol
Sinapaldehyde glucoside

Synonyms:2-Propenal,3-[4-(b-D-glucopyranosyloxy)-3,5-dimethoxyphenyl]-,(E)-

Chemical Property of Sinapaldehyde glucoside Edit
Chemical Property:
  • Melting Point:221-223 °C 
  • Boiling Point:633.5±55.0 °C(Predicted) 
  • PKA:12.71±0.70(Predicted) 
  • PSA:134.91000 
  • Density:1.409±0.06 g/cm3(Predicted) 
  • LogP:-0.90540 
  • Storage Temp.:2-8°C
